Definitions
American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fourth Edition
- n. See chlorosis.
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
- n. An anemic disease of young women, giving a greenish tinge to the complexion; chlorosis.
Wiktionary
- n. chlorosis
WordNet 3.0
- n. iron deficiency anemia in young women; characterized by weakness and menstrual disturbances and a green color to the skin
